The light comes on gradually, starting at 10% brightness and working its way up to 100% by 30 minutes before your wake-up time (though you can adjust this down to 20 or 10 minutes before), and you can have it play sounds of nature like songbirds, ocean waves, or a splashing creek. There’s a similar process for falling asleep as well, with gradual light fading and sounds like pouring rain and crickets + campfire available to lull you asleep.
